Moncure Daniel Conway dives deep into the fascinating world of demonology and devil-lore, intertwining history, myth, and belief in this exhaustive volume. With original illustrations that breathe life into the text, each page invites readers to explore the rich tapestry of supernatural figures and cultural narratives that have shaped our understanding of good and evil.
Conway's thorough annotations give context to the stories and legends, making this complex subject accessible and engaging. In lively prose, he unpacks the evolution of ideas surrounding demons, offering a thoughtful perspective on humanity's eternal struggle with darkness.
It's not just an academic examination; it’s a captivating journey into the eerie and the unknown. Perfect for history buffs or those intrigued by the mystical, this collection promises to spark curiosity and perhaps even a little chill down the spine.
